Final Cranberry Results From 2020 Season Posted
Wisconsin Ag Connection - 05/07/2021

Wisconsin cranberry production totaled 4.64 million barrels in 2020, down from 4.67 million barrels gathered the year prior, according to the USDA's Noncitrus Fruits and Nuts Summary.

The state's cranberry growers harvested 20,800 acres, which was unchanged from last year. Average yield per acre, at 223 barrels, was down from the previous season's 224.4 barrels.

However, the price of cranberries rose 11 percent from 2019 to $38.60 per barrel in 2020. As a result, the total value of utilized production increased to $179 million dollars.

Wisconsin did maintain its number one ranking in total cranberry production with 59 percent of the nation's total. The state's total production was more than twice that of Massachusetts, which is the next highest producing state.
